    With folks visiting from out of town we had a hankering for some deep dish pizza. So we ordered Lou…read moreMalnatis since most in our group had not tried it, and then went to pick it up, and service was good. There is no "ambiance" as this is a take-out only place. We ordered the "Buffalou Chicken" and the "Deep Dish the Lou" (which was vegetarian, with spinach, mushrooms, basil, garlic, and topped with sliced tomatoes). The verdict on the two pizzas: The Buffalou Chicken had good flavor, we all agreed. But most of the pizza was crust - we wanted a bit more of a topping layer. Still it tasted good, and we liked they included little packets of oregano, parmesan, and hot chili flakes as toppings. The Lou pizza was also tasty, and the fresh sliced tomatoes on the top provided a nice tangy flavor. Also with this one, we felt the crust was a little much and we wanted more topping. But maybe that is part of the "deep dish" style - it's a bit different than some of the other deep dish pizzas we've tried. This pizza is good quality, good tasting, and very filling. It's tasty, although I wouldn't say it's my favorite, as I'm still on a quest for that favorite pizza. My personal preference nowadays is a thinner and crisper crust with a wood-fired taste and flavorful toppings, so keep that in mind when reading my review. This is a Chicago classic, worthy of its reputation, it's good stuff, I enjoyed it, and I'd order again.

    I didn't grow up in this part of Milwaukee, so I never had the chance to try Hup's pizza until…read moreadulthood. Still, I heard about it all through my teenage years. My friends who grew up nearby swore it was the best pizza in the city. My parents were loyal to Pizza Man on North Avenue back then and after the fire we enjoyed Ned's. Here's a run down of my time at Hup's 1. Atmosphere The space is old school and straightforward. The parking lot is small, and the lobby is even smaller. About two people can wait comfortably at a time. Anything over two and they've become your boyfriend! There are no chairs, and orders are passed through a small opening at the bottom of a glass protected order window. No dinning in. You get your food and GO! 2. Pricing Prices are reasonable for the quality you get. Simple menu cost of pizza sizes, additional toppings, garlic bread, and cheese bread. The toppings are typical too. Nothing exotic or fancy, meat, veggies, and cheese. Oh and it's cash only. Make sure to know your total before you arrive so you're prepared. 3. Food I can't even lie, the pizza is everything people said it would be. Thin, crispy crust with good amount of toppings, cheese, and sauce. Their garlic and cheese bread are straightforward too. An Italian loaf, loaded with melted butter, and sprinkled with garlic salt and if you ordered cheese they give you a generous amount of mozzarella cheese . Just like the pizza it's simple and delicious. 4. Service I called in my order, and they said it would be ready in 20 minutes. We arrived five minutes later than that, and our pizza was waiting. The same gentleman who took my order handled checkout. He was friendly and efficient. No complaints at all. TO ANSWER YOUR QUESTION: I will absolutely be back. Hup's has now become what Pizza Man was to my parents...a Friday night staple when we don't feel like cooking or dinning in somewhere. A damn good one too, if you ask me!
